Backhoe digging services involve the use of a powerful, versatile piece of construction equipment known as a backhoe loader. This machinery combines a digging bucket on the front and a smaller, more precise bucket on the back, allowing for efficient excavation, trenching, and material removal. Professional operators utilize backhoes to perform a variety of earth-moving tasks, making them essential for projects that require significant soil displacement or landscape alteration. Properties that typically utilize backhoe digging services include residential lots, commercial properties, and agricultural land. In residential settings, backhoes are often employed for installing septic systems, digging swimming pools, or preparing yards for landscaping. Commercial properties may require excavation for building foundations, parking lot construction, or utility installation. Agricultural properties also benefit from backhoe services for tasks such as pond digging, land clearing, or installing irrigation systems. The versatility of backhoe equipment makes it suitable for a wide range of property types and project sizes.

Cost Range - Backhoe digging services typically cost between $150 and $500 per day, depending on project size and location. For smaller projects, hourly rates may range from $50 to $150. Larger or more complex jobs can increase overall costs significantly.
Project Factors - The total cost can vary based on soil type, depth of excavation, and site accessibility. Difficult terrain or tight spaces may lead to higher prices due to increased effort and equipment use.
Equipment and Materials - Costs may include rental fees for backhoes, which generally range from $200 to $400 per day. Additional charges for materials like gravel or fill dirt are often billed separately.
Location Impact - Prices can differ in Anoka County and surrounding areas based on local demand and contractor rates. Urban projects may incur higher costs compared to rural locations due to logistical factors.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
